Consent to Act on Form - How to Guide

Understanding consent to act on form

A Consent to Act Form is a crucial legal document that allows one party to act on behalf of another, encapsulating an agreement that outlines various rights, responsibilities, and permissions. Primarily used in contexts such as healthcare, finance, and business transactions, this form plays an essential role in ensuring that consent is obtained proactively, protecting both the individual providing consent and the entity acting on their behalf.

The legal significance of a Consent to Act Form varies across different domains. For instance, in healthcare, it may authorize doctors to make decisions on behalf of a patient who is incapacitated. In business, it can empower one member of an organization to sign documents or make decisions without consulting all members, streamlining processes and ensuring efficiency.

Who needs to use this form?

Both individuals and organizations may need to employ a Consent to Act Form. Individuals often use the form for healthcare-related decisions, particularly when they wish to appoint someone to make medical choices on their behalf. Organizations, such as corporations or partnerships, frequently utilize it, especially when one person needs to manage affairs or handle documentation without empowering every member.

Healthcare decisions, including surgeries or treatments.
Legal matters where representation is necessary.
Financial transactions requiring designated authority.
Property transactions, especially real estate dealings.

Key components of a consent to act form

Essentially, a Consent to Act Form must contain certain key elements. Most importantly, it should include the identification of all parties involved, clearly stating who is granting authority and who is receiving it. The agreement statements should be clear and concise to prevent misinterpretation, precisely detailing the scope of powers granted. Additionally, the duration of consent validity is crucial; this defines how long the consent will remain in effect, which will vary according to the context.

Beyond the essentials, optional sections might enhance the form's utility. For example, including a statement regarding the revocation of consent allows the consenting party to terminate the agreement at any time, reflecting a desire for flexibility. Including applicable laws and regulations can also clarify the legal framework governing the consent, ensuring both parties operate under the same understanding of their rights and obligations.

Best practices for using the consent to act form

To maximize the effectiveness of a Consent to Act Form, ensuring clarity and transparency is paramount. Using straightforward and accessible language helps all parties involved to understand their rights and responsibilities. Avoiding dense legal jargon can prevent misunderstandings and make the process smoother.

Additionally, implementing safety measures for storing and sharing these sensitive documents is essential. Consider secure cloud storage solutions that comply with data protection regulations to safeguard personal information. When sharing consent forms, utilize encrypted channels to maintain confidentiality, ensuring that unauthorized individuals do not access the details.

Troubleshooting common issues

Despite meticulous efforts, errors can occur during the submission of a Consent to Act Form. Common mistakes include incomplete information, misspellings, or failing to adhere to specific formatting requirements. Identifying these frequent errors early can streamline the process and prevent submission delays. Always double-check the form before finalizing it, ensuring all necessary sections are completed correctly.

In scenarios where issues persist or legal interpretation is required, seeking legal advice may be necessary. A lawyer can clarify complexities and ensure that the consent granted does not lead to unintended consequences, safeguarding against potential disputes down the line.

Real-world applications and examples

The real-world applications of Consent to Act Forms are diverse and critical. For instance, in healthcare settings, these forms become essential when a patient cannot express their wishes due to incapacitation. Medical professionals can then act, relying on the consent previously granted by family members or designated representatives, thereby ensuring that necessary procedures occur without unnecessary delays.

Similarly, in real estate transactions, a Consent to Act Form allows a designated agent to handle negotiations and paperwork on behalf of a seller or buyer, streamlining what can often be a complex process.
